Verdict

FLORAL SPINNER (NAP) came out best in a tight finish at Fontwell last time but was clear of the third and is dropped in class for this. Bill Turner's mare can defy a 6lb rise and is preferred to the other recent winner Barton Heather, who takes on better company under a penalty after scoring at Fakenham. The Winking Prawn may figure on his handicap debut while both Nosey Box and Regal Flow are better than their latest modest efforts would suggest.
